The foundation is a clear event trigger. Most teams use a new user creation event from their HR system or identity platform. When that event fires, a Slack workflow kicks in. It can add the user to channels, send them to a Notion doc, link their GitHub access request, and launch intro meetings.
Slack Workflow Builder lets you design this logic without code. But for deeper customization, connect Slack’s API to an automation tool or your backend services. This allows you to pull dynamic data, create conditional paths, and log results to your database. The more you automate, the less you rely on human follow‑through.
